Victorian Colombian Emerald and Old Cut Diamond Ring Iridium A striking Victorian scarab beetleA striking Victorian Colombian emerald and diamond line ring, finely set in 18ct gold and dating to circa 1880. The emeralds, are a rich green with minor oil, they have a combined weight of approximately 0. 75 carats and are complemented by old European cut diamonds totalling approximately 0. 60 carats, assessed as L M colour. The head of the ring is subtly graduated, giving a timeless design. Current Ring Size: L 1 2 The head of the ring measures 5.
